Block 1240986

68129f6f8d44b2f804e196e2fb62ca9d53819512b37f52ed3e9a0bdfc68049fe
Transactions2
Height1240986
Confirmations4202641
TimestampSat, 04 Jun 2016 05:09:12 UTC
Size (bytes)437
Version2
Merkle Rootf8e781771edd263633fc0e6c1d3de22a84d5dc07db7731efb877a99728e57f5c
Nonce8895829
Bits1c1c975f
Difficulty8.953638114613458

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4202641 Confirmations80 FTC